About CRS: “Catholic Relief Services carries out the commitment of the Bishops of the United States to assist the poor and vulnerable overseas. Our Catholic identity is at the heart of our mission and operations. We welcome as a part of our staff and as partner’s people of all faiths and secular traditions who share our values and our commitment to serving those in need.”

In Ethiopia, CRS has a long and rich history of providing emergency relief and development assistance to the people of Ethiopia since 1958. At present, CRS/Ethiopia implements multiple projects through different partner organizations. CRS/Ethiopia has a highly diverse portfolio ranging from very large food-supported emergency response to cutting edge development programs. The current CRS/Ethiopia budget stands at $100 million with funding from the U.S. Government, UN agencies, private foundations, individual donors, and CRS private funds.

Job Summary:

As a member of the Shashamane Field Office team, you will monitor and report on all operations activities, specifically finance and administrative in the Shashemene field office, in support of Catholic Relief Services’ (CRS) work serving the poor and vulnerable. Your thorough and service-oriented approach will ensure that the project and program operations consistently apply best practices and constantly works towards improving the impact of its benefits to those we serve. 

Job Responsibilities: 

  • Support the implementation of all assigned project activities as outlined in the detailed implementation plan and as requested by the program and operations in line with CRS program quality principles and standards, donor requirements, and good practices.
  • Monitor and report any challenges and/or gaps identified to inform adjustments to plans and implementation schedules.
  • Support the overall administrative needs of Shashamane Field Office staff including the optimal utilization and maintenance of the organization’s assets and resources including computers, vehicles, furniture, supplies and other equipment, logistical arrangement for staff and visitors, and procurement of materials and equipment in a transparent and accountable manner. With the CRS Ethiopia Country Program office, take an active role in inventory planning and management, accounting and recordkeeping of all properties, inventories and fixed assets. 
  • Promote, uphold and model a commitment to the efficient use of agency and donor resources. Help ensure compliance with the donor grants, including financial tracking and oversight of budgets and assets (vehicles, etc.). Maintain files of required financial compliance documentation; review documentation for potential issues; make recommendations to the Senior Management Team for improvements and action to be taken.
  • Collect information on staff capacity needs and monitor capacity building and technical support activities to ensure effective impact.
  • Effectively manage talent and supervise. Manage team dynamics and staff well-being. Provide coaching, strategically tailor individual development plans, and complete performance management for direct reports. Monitor and assess performance to ensure adequate capacity for successful support of high quality field office operational activities and programming.
  • Complete project documentation for assigned activities. Assist with identifying information for case studies and reports on promising practices.
